Willy Woo: Bitcoin Rise Is Just Beginning, Here Is The New Target!

Bitcoin price and market movements are a subject that various analysts and experts follow carefully. One of these analysts is on-chain analyst Willy Woo. Woo’s recent analysis shows that Bitcoin’s bull market is not yet fully developed and has only just begun.

Woo’s to your analysis Bitcoin’s price models indicate that the cryptocurrency has a potential upper limit. Currently, that cap is $337,000, he notes. This shows that Bitcoin has not yet peaked compared to past price peaks.

“So this is still early stage in the bull market, which is equivalent to last cycle’s $20,000. The last cycle paper did not reach the cap due to Bitcoin pressure, which is less dominant in this cycle.”

The term paper BTC is used for derivatives that represent Bitcoin but do not require actual ownership.

Another key component of Woo’s analysis is based on an indicator called the Bitcoin Macro Index (BMI). This index consists of a combination of 17 fundamental and technical macro signals that track the behavior of Bitcoin investors and miners. According to recent analysis, BMI breaking its upper blue band indicates that Bitcoin is in a strong bull market.

“This week we broke the upper blue band, which signals that we are in a purely fundamentals-based bull market.”

The analyst also notes that the Bitcoin network stores $1.8 billion worth of new capital per day.

“This is the 3rd highest in history, the all-time record was $2.15 billion in January 2021.”
